I definitely would buy this helmet again & recommend it! To other reviewers complaining of the strap being too close to their neck - this is adjustable! You can fish the strap through the Y-shaped plastic piece to move it up or back slightly. I did so and it took 5 mins to get it just right for me.

I tried this helmet twice. First time the temperature was in mid 60's and it was great. Good fit, seems much more secure than my Giro Atmos or Laser Z1. Today I tried it with the temperature at 88 degrees. I was overheated in 15 minutes. I then did the same loop with my Giro Atmos. Much better venting and heat control. So I am returning it since much of my cycling is in hot weather. I will try the POC Ventral Air Spin. This would be a great winter helmet or in non very hot conditions.
